Florence Township Girls Softball Association (FTGSA), is charted as a Little League program that also participates in the Riverfront League.

The goal of the Florence Township Girls Softball Association is to teach players how to play softball in an environment that emphasizes fundamentals of the game, good sportsmanship, and fun. Winning and losing are part of the game but should never be the focus. The program is designed to promote and maintain softball as a sport to be enjoyed in a safe and positive atmosphere. 

The recreation program is open to the children of Florence Township, Burlington Township, and Burlington City. The program is divided into leagues based on a child’s age as of December 31st.  All divisions are governed by the FTGSA Board Members.

Florence Township Girls Softball Association Divisions

  • T-Ball – Ages 4, 5, & 6
  • Rookies (8U) – Ages 7 & 8
  • Minors (10U) – Ages 8, 9, & 10
  • Majors (12U) – Ages 10, 11 & 12
  • Seniors (15U) – Ages 13, 14, & 15

Practice and Games

Practice will be held 1-2 times a week depending on the coach’s availability.
Games are held either during the week or the weekend, in Florence, or in surrounding townships.

Travel Softball Program

The Flames travel softball program is organized by FTGSA. The travel softball program is designed to provide an opportunity for youth residents to play softball on local fields and facilities at a more competitive level than the recreational level. The Flames travel softball program is designed as a supplement to the Florence Township Spring sports recreation program. The goal of the travel program is to increase player skill development in a more competitive environment. Because of the increased competitiveness of travel softball, the program is intended for players who have a higher level of interest in the sport and are prepared to dedicate more time to practices and games.
